noragar wrote:
CaptainCuddles wrote:Couple questions regarding acronyms. I've these two used commonly: RVS and V/LA. What do they mean? Is there an acronym page on the wiki?


RVS: Random Voting Stage. Most Mafia games start with a phase wherein people vote for silly reasons, until someone slips up or makes a legitimate accusation.

V/LA: Vacation/Limited Access thread, where players should post if they won't be checking MafiaScum.net for more than a few days.

Glossary is here:
http://mafiascum.net/wiki/index.php?tit ... reviations

Thanks, that more or less explains it.

Remember, it doesn't matter whether you die or not in the game (as silly as that sounds). It matters whether town or scum wins. If town wins and a townie is dead, that townie will still have "won" the game. Therefore, self preservation isn't as important as finding and lynching the scum. It's a team game.
